our church has a 950 for mowing and plowing,and I use it weekly for the mowing.it handles a 6ft finish mower with no problem in 7th hi.the plow is a 6ft hydraulic angle,its a real nice setup,and the plow probably weighs 800lb by itself and it still steers pretty good.i am a "RED" guy,but I will say its a nice tractor and it handles pretty good and has suprising power even in hi gear.if I where in your place,there is no question,you are talking about a diesel,4x4,diff lock,high low,two stage clutch tractor for $2500!BUY IT.but as for the little blue tractor,i would keep it,even though you might get $15-2000 for it,why wouldn't you want a "backup" tractor.once you have multiple tractors you will realize how nice it is when you got the mower on one,and you can use the other to pull a wagon without having to take the mower off and put it back on afterwards,for mowing the next day.that gets old,FAST
